Add isc_trampoline API to have simple accounting around threads
The current isc_hp API uses internal tid_v variable that gets incremented for each new thread using hazard pointers. This tid_v variable is then used as a index to global shared table with hazard pointers state. Since the tid_v is only incremented and never decremented the table could overflow very quickly if we create set of threads for short period of time, they finish the work and cease to exist. Then we create identical set of threads and so on and so on. This is not a problem for a normal `named` operation as the set of threads is stable, but the problematic place are the unit tests where we test network manager or other APIs (task, timer) that create threads. This commits adds a thin wrapper around any function called from isc_thread_create() that adds unique-but-reusable small digit thread id that can be used as index to f.e. hazard pointer tables. The trampoline wrapper ensures that the thread ids will be reused, so the highest thread_id number doesn't grow indefinitely when threads are created and destroyed and then created again. This fixes the hazard pointer table overflow on machines with many cores. [GL #2396]
